Former Treasury secretary Martin Parkinson has cast doubt over the government's budget forecasts, warning that the nation's economic outlook is more precarious than Canberra's political classes recognise.
"There's much more risk around Australia's future prosperity than has been recognised by either side of politics," Dr Parkinson told The Australian Financial Review's Crawford Leadership Forum in Canberra on Monday.
